In a world of cookie-cutter basketball analysts and reporters, Craig Sager was a unique personality. With his kaleidoscope wardrobe and his great rapport with the players, he made watching games on TNT a lot more fun.

RIP, Craig...if God exists, I hope he's got the most garish and colorful set of wings set aside for you.
